Hibiscus, also known as rose mallow, is a plant that belongs to the mallow family. Hibiscus grows on well-drained soils in the sunny areas. Hibiscus is usually cultivated for ornamental purposes, but it can be also used in human diet, as a cure for various disorders and as a source of natural dyes. A tea made from hibiscus flowers is known by many names around the world and is served both hot and cold. # There are over 200 species of hibiscus. # Hibiscus is known as "shoe flower" in China because people use it to polish their shoes.
Caring Tips
Fertilise it with high potassium fertiliser.
Water plants deeply and thoroughly.
In early spring, remove dead stems from established plants.
